    I am Ashley Brown, a Licensed Clinical Social Worker who works with adults seeking support around a variety of therapeutic topics including life transitions and life stressors, chronic illness, disability, caregiver support, grief, anxiety, queer identity exploration, academic and career support, and Hoarding Disorder.

    I hold a Master of Social Work from Edinboro University of Pennsylvania and have 20 years of experience working within the social services field in a variety of environments including residential care, hospital and medical settings, and community-based nonprofits.  Since moving to Eugene nearly 10 years ago, I have extensively worked with clients struggling with dual chronic physical health and behavioral health needs, older adults, caregivers, and health care professionals.

    I believe the relationship between client and therapist is the most important part of therapy and therefore my first priority is to provide a safe, supportive, nonjudgemental space. As a therapist, I utilize a strengths-based, person-centered approach to navigating mental health, with an emphasis on exploration, growth, and empowerment.

    The treatment modalities and interventions I most frequently use are Acceptance and Commitment Therapy, Cognitive Behavioral Therapy, Compassion-Focused Therapy, Solution-Focused Therapy, Motivational Interviewing, Mindfulness-Based Stress Reduction, and psychoeducation.
